Introduction to Yamaha MG12XU
Before diving into the manual's details, it’s important to understand what the Yamaha MG12XU offers. The MG12XU is a 12-channel analog mixer with digital effects, designed for live sound, recording, and multimedia applications. Its robust build, intuitive controls, and high-quality components make it a popular choice among musicians, sound technicians, and AV professionals.

Channel Strips
Each input channel features:
- Gain control: Adjusts input sensitivity
- Pad switch: Attenuates input signal by 20dB
- Equalizer (High, Mid, Low): Shapes the tone
- FX send knob: Sends signal to internal effects
- Pan control: Positions the signal in stereo field
- Level fader: Adjusts the volume of the channel

Troubleshooting Common Issues
The manual provides troubleshooting tips for common problems:
- No sound output: Check connections, gain levels, and mute switches.
- Hum or noise: Verify ground connections and cable quality.
- Effects not working: Confirm effect send levels and effect program selection.
- USB interface issues: Ensure proper driver installation and device selection on the computer.
- Unusual distortion or signal loss: Check gain staging and ensure no overloaded inputs.
Having a troubleshooting section helps users diagnose and resolve issues quickly without professional assistance.

Maintenance and Care
Proper maintenance extends the life of your Yamaha MG12XU. The manual recommends:
- Regularly cleaning the surface with a soft, dry cloth
- Avoiding exposure to dust, moisture, and extreme temperatures
- Using compressed air to clean dust from input jacks and vents
- Inspecting cables for wear and replacing damaged ones
- Powering down the mixer during long periods of non-use
Routine upkeep ensures consistent audio quality and prevents costly repairs.
